A rising interest in the original Cosmos series sparks questions about its scientific accuracy today. Parents and science enthusiasts alike are eager to revisit the classic show, but can it still be trusted for educational purposes in the current era?

Keeping Up With Science

The original Cosmos, hosted by Carl Sagan, remains a seminal work for science education. Many people are introducing the series to their children, seeking alignment between past theories and current understandings of the universe. As one parent noted, β€œI’d like to point out any inaccuracies so we're aligned on today’s knowledge.” This sentiment reflects a broader concern about bridging the gap in evolving scientific knowledge.

What Are the Concerns?

The discussions around Cosmos reveal several key themes:

  • Cultural Evolution: While much of the science still holds strong, it’s the societal contexts that appear outdated. One comment states, "The part that has aged the most isn't the science but the culture."

  • Scientific Updates: Many recognize that scientific understanding is continually evolving. β€œLisa Feldman Barrett does a fantastic job covering the topic in this video,” a user mentioned, emphasizing the importance of staying informed on changes in scientific concepts.

Surprising Insights From the Comments

While some celebrate the show, others warn of inaccuracies:

  • β–³ The Parker Solar Probe holds the title of the fastest human-made object, changing benchmarks for speed.

  • β–½ The Brain’s Structure: The idea of dividing the brain into three distinct layers is losing support in current neuroscience.
